Wolff apologises for Hamilton's ‘undriveable' car

Apr.25 Toto Wolff apologised publicly to seven time world champion Lewis Hamilton after a woeful weekend at Imola. While George Russell was an admirable P4 at the chequered flag, Hamilton was lapped by his 2021 title rival Max Verstappen en route to P13 on Sunday. 'Sorry for what you needed to drive today,' Mercedes team boss Wolff told Hamilton on the radio after the British driver crossed the line. 'I know this is undriveable. We will come out of this.' The Austrian then told the media: 'We are not good enough for a world champion and we just need to fix the car.'
